There are a number of root causes of water leaks, and we have actually compiled the usual reasons below. Inspect to see if you have had relevant problems in your home recently.
Damaged pipe joints
Pipeline joints are the parts of our plumbing system where the pipes attach. They are the weakest point of our plumbing system. Therefore, they are a lot more vulnerable to deterioration. It is important to keep in mind that even though pipelines are made to endure stress and last for some time, they weren't designed to last permanently; consequently, they would weaken with time. This deterioration might cause splits in plumbing systems. A typical indication of harmed pipeline joints is too much noise from taps.
High water stress
You saw your residence water stress is greater than normal yet after that, why should you care? It's out of your control.
It would be best if you cared because your ordinary water pressure should be 60 Psi (per square inch) and although your house's plumbing system is designed to stand up to 80 Psi. A rise in water pressure can put a stress on your residence pipes and cause splits, or worse, burst pipes. If you ever before see that your home water pressure is more than usual, contact an expert regarding managing it.
Deterioration
As your pipework ages, it gets weaker and also more vulnerable to rust after the regular passage of water through them, which can gnaw at pipelines and cause cracks. A visible sign of rust in your house plumbing system is staining and also although this could be tough to identify as a result of the majority of pipelines hidden away. Once they are old to guarantee an audio plumbing system, we advise doing a constant check-up every couple of years and also alter pipes
Obstructed drains pipes
Food particles, dust, as well as oil can trigger clogged drains pipes as well as obstruct the passage of water in and out of your sink. Enhanced stress within the gutters can trigger an overflow and also end up fracturing or bursting pipes if undealt with. To prevent clogged up drains in your home, we advise you to avoid pouring particles down the tubes and regular cleansing of sinks.
Broken seals
One more source of water leaks in homes is damaged seals of home appliances that make use of water, e.g., a dishwasher. When such appliances are installed, seals are installed around water connectors for easy flow of water via the equipment. A damaged seal can trigger leakage of water when in usage.

Guide To Water Leaks In The Home
Water leaks in the home are one of the most common problems homeowners experience. It could be anything from the annoying sound of a dripping tap to a leaking pipe in the bathroom. In this post, we’ll take a look at the most common causes of water leaks.
Water Leaks In The Home – What Are The Issues?
Just about every Australian home will experience some water leaks from time to time. It’s simply a part of life. Although common, water leaks shouldn’t be left unattended and need to be resolved ASAP to prevent damage to the home.
Statistics indicate that the average Australian uses approximately 340,000 litres of water per year. While a considerable amount of this would be by consumption, due to household water leaks, a percentage of this figure is simply just wasted water due to dripping taps, cracked pipes or corroded and compromised fixtures.
Let’s look at some issues that water leaks can cause in the home.
What Causes a Dripping Tap?
The most common reason a tap will drip or leak is due to a worn rubber tap washer. Over time these become brittle and can crack, break apart or go out of shape. The end result is an ineffective seal. The solution is to replace the tap washer or call a professional to do it.
The tap may also need to be reseated with a reseating tool to form a flat surface for the rubber washer to seal against.
What Causes Water Leaks In Ceilings?
If your ceiling is leaking water it could be due to a problem with the roof, in which case you would need to have it inspected and repaired.
Another common reason for water leaks in ceilings is when there is plumbing overhead and a pipe has developed a leak. It could simply be that the plumbing is old. Metal pipes and copper pipes can corrode and degrade over time.
You’ll definitely want to call a plumber to repair the problem before too much damage occurs.
Why Is There a Leak Under Your Sink?
This can occur in the kitchen, the bathroom or even the laundry. Water leaks in the cabinet under a sink are also very common in many homes. So what’s the cause?
There could actually be a number of causes. One of the most obvious ones would be a leaking pipe that may have developed a hole or crack. Another cause could be a loose or faulty pipe or hose connection. It could be as simple as tightening the connection, but if not, call in a plumber to resolve the issue.
A potential third reason might be a poor seal around the sink itself or where the plughole is. In this case, some silicon should resolve the issue.
Water Leaks In-Wall Cavities – What’s the Cause?
Water leaks within the walls of your home can end up causing severe damage and can potentially seep into your home’s electrical system as well. It’s not something you want to delay getting fixed.
Copper piping for your hot water supply often runs through the wall cavities. Over time the pipes can corrode and develop small holes that get bigger the longer the leak is left unattended. Other water pipes will run behind the walls too and could have burst due to high water pressure or a defect in the pipe.
Water leaks in the wall cavities could also be due to rain getting in, which would mean there’s an area on your home’s exterior that’s compromised.
